JOB SUMMARY:
Assist with the daily operation and general activities in the Human Resources office including weekends, holidays, and evenings

SPECIFIC D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Activation of New/Returning Hires, International Hires, and Lessee/Vendor Employees in UKG-HR System
  • Checks for and inputs status changes such as pay rate changes, a/c transfers, address updates, direct deposits, and various other status changes in UKG-HR System
  • Tracks and reports on orientation and department training status and updates
  • Uploading and filing completed documents and make copies when requested
  • Assist with planning and execution of Employee Relations Events
  • Assist with instant recognition program Team Six
  • Maintaining stocks with administrative supplies, receiving and counting inventory
  • Support all other areas of HR and any other duties assigned by Management
  • Provide superb guest-service to our employees

THE IDEAL CANDIDATE MUST POSSESS:

  • Be at least 18 years of age
  • Must be able to work a flexible schedule including weekends, holidays, and evenings.
  • High school diplomat or equivalent-some college preferred, but not required
  • Ability and desire to work in a fast-paced, vibrant team environment
  • General knowledge or willingness to learn UKG, Employee Attendance & Security, Optimum 8
  • Friendly, outgoing personality, and desire to interact with Team Members and address their needs
  • 1 years+ experience in data entry or administrative type work preferred-but not required
  • Ability to communicate effectively in both written and oral format
  • Be flexible and adaptable to change, as well as the ability and willingness to assist in other aspects of Human Resources and park operations.
